Officials recovered and safely eliminated over 100 cats from a home in Crosby earlier this week.
On Thursday at round 12:15 p.m., the Minnesota Federated Humane Societies assisted the Crosby Police Department in a search warrant of a home in Crosby on stories of animal cruelty, neglect, hoarding and unsafe residing situations.
As a outcome, a complete of 102 cats had been discovered and safely faraway from the property and dropped at the Tri-County Humane Society in St. Cloud.
Workers there say they’ve given them vaccinations, flea therapies and are taking good care of different wants.
MFHS and Tri-County Humane Society are actively working to reunite any recovered cats which will belong to individuals in the neighborhood.
